Operator 1
Compensation: $20.00 – $28.00 per hour (depending on experience)
Position Summary
Operator 1 is an entry-level position responsible for supporting the operation of dredging and related equipment under close supervision. This role is designed for individuals beginning a career in heavy equipment operations who are eager to learn, develop technical skills, and advance within the company.
While prior equipment experience is valued, dredging is a highly specialized industry with unique systems and processes. Success in this role requires a strong willingness to learn, absorb knowledge, and continuously grow. Operator 1 is intended as a developmental position, with the expectation that employees will progress through demonstrated initiative, skill development, and increased responsibility.

Schedule & Compensation
Full-time, non-exempt position
This is a full-time, non-exempt position that regularly includes overtime opportunities based on project schedules and operational needs. Team members in this role typically work approximately 60 hours per week while assigned to active projects. This role generally follows a 14 days on / 7 days off rotational schedule; however, schedules may vary depending on project requirements, weather conditions, operational demands, and travel logistics.
Based on typical scheduling and overtime patterns, employees in this role may have the opportunity to earn $50,000 – $70,000+ annually. Actual earnings will vary based on experience, hours worked, overtime availability, travel schedules, project assignments, and business needs.
Work Environment
This role is based in outdoor mining, construction, and industrial job sites with exposure to varying weather conditions, rough terrain, and active heavy equipment environments. The work is physically demanding, requiring lifting up to 75 lbs, extended standing and walking, climbing, bending, and occasional work at heights or in confined spaces. Employees are regularly exposed to dust, noise, vibration, and diesel exhaust, and must follow all safety policies, MSHA regulations, and PPE requirements.
Frequent travel to job sites nationwide is required, including overnight or extended assignments, with potential for long, rotating, or weekend shifts based on project needs.
